Lilly Montagna Bias, Daughter of the late Charles and Adele Montagna,89 OF Edgewood Summit, Charleston, died Monday , May 23 2016 at home. She was a Christian and attended Christ Church United Methodist, Charleston. and Maranatha
Fellowship, St Albans. Lilly was an avid painter and had been Selected for several juried exhibitions. Her work of art are on display at the Women Artists Collection at the
University of Charleston. She was an avid bridge player and a devoted and loving wife, mother, grandmother and friend. She was also preceded in death by her husband, Henry C "Hank" Bias ; four sisters; three brothers. Surviving are sons and daughters-in-laws. Steve and Donna Bias and Mark and Nancy Bias; Daughter, Missy Bias; and four grandchildren. Service will be at 3 p.m. Thursday at Bollinger Funeral Home, Charleston. Burial will be in Cunningham Memorial Park, St Albans.
